The business community is waking up to the fact that in today's turbulent and competitive marketplace, a company's marketing, technological or financial edge can be won or lost overnight. Survival is dependent on managing the competitive capability of all its employees. This book shows why and how the most effective way to compete is from the inside out, with employees aware of market demands, a commitment to company success and connecting what is done inside a company with the needs of customers and suppliers.

About the Author
Dave Ulrich is Professor at the Ross School of Business, University of Michigan, cofounder of The RBL Group, and a renowned expert in management education. He has consulted with more than half of the Fortune 200 and is the author of twelve books.
Dale G. Lake has worked as a consultant to more than fifty organizations including General Electric, Acco, AMOCO, HUD, Master Card International, Citicorp, and Conagra.
